Why Ford’s All-Electric Strategy Matters

The Environmental Imperative

The transportation sector accounts for nearly 29% of U.S. greenhouse gas emissions, with light-duty vehicles like cars and trucks being the largest contributors. By transitioning to Ford all cars electric, the automaker is directly addressing this environmental crisis. Each electric Ford vehicle produces zero tailpipe emissions, drastically reducing the carbon footprint compared to gasoline-powered counterparts. For example, driving a Ford F-150 Lightning over 15,000 miles annually saves approximately 10,000 pounds of CO2 per year compared to a traditional F-150 with a 3.5L V6 engine.

But the environmental benefits go beyond emissions. Ford is investing in sustainable manufacturing practices, including using recycled materials in EV components and powering assembly plants with renewable energy. The Rouge Electric Vehicle Center, where the F-150 Lightning is built, runs on 100% renewable energy, setting a new standard for eco-conscious production. This holistic approach ensures that the entire lifecycle of Ford EVs—from raw material sourcing to end-of-life recycling—is aligned with sustainability goals.

Economic and Consumer Advantages

Beyond environmental gains, Ford’s all-electric strategy offers tangible benefits for consumers. Lower operating costs are a major draw: electricity is cheaper than gasoline, and EVs require less maintenance due to fewer moving parts. No oil changes, no transmission fluid, and fewer brake replacements (thanks to regenerative braking) mean long-term savings. According to the U.S. Department of Energy, EV owners can save $6,000 to $10,000 over the vehicle’s lifetime compared to gas-powered models.

Ford is also making EVs more accessible through federal and state incentives. The Inflation Reduction Act offers tax credits up to $7,500 for qualifying EVs, and Ford’s lineup—including the Mustang Mach-E and E-Transit—meets many of these criteria. Additionally, FordPass Rewards and charging partnerships with companies like Electrify America provide free charging sessions, further reducing ownership costs. For businesses, the E-Transit van offers 40% lower maintenance costs and a 126-mile range, making it ideal for urban delivery fleets.

Ford’s Electric Vehicle Lineup: Power, Range, and Innovation

The F-150 Lightning: America’s Best-Selling Truck Goes Electric

The Ford F-150 Lightning is more than just an electric version of America’s best-selling pickup—it’s a game-changer. With a starting price of around $49,000 (before incentives), it offers 452 horsepower (extended-range model) and 775 lb-ft of torque, outperforming many V8-powered trucks. The standard-range battery delivers 240 miles, while the extended-range model hits 320 miles, making it practical for long-haul jobs and daily commutes alike.

Key features include:

  • Pro Power Onboard: Up to 9.6 kW of power for tools, camping gear, or emergency backup.
  • Mega Power Frunk: A 14.1-cubic-foot front trunk with outlets, ideal for storing gear or powering devices.
  • Intelligent Range: AI-powered range estimation that adjusts for terrain, weather, and driving habits.
  • BlueCruise Hands-Free Driving: Available on select trims for highway assistance.

For contractors, farmers, and outdoor enthusiasts, the Lightning proves that electric doesn’t mean compromise. It can tow up to 10,000 pounds and carry a payload of 2,000 pounds, matching or exceeding gas-powered F-150s.

Mustang Mach-E: Electrifying a Legend

The Mustang Mach-E shattered expectations when it debuted in 2021, proving that an electric SUV could carry the Mustang name. With a sleek design, sporty handling, and a range of up to 314 miles (Extended Range RWD), it appeals to both eco-conscious drivers and performance enthusiasts.

Performance highlights:

  • Mach-E GT: 480 horsepower, 634 lb-ft torque, 0–60 mph in 3.5 seconds.
  • One-Pedal Driving: Regenerative braking allows for intuitive control.
  • SYNC 4A Infotainment: A 15.5-inch touchscreen with over-the-air updates and voice control.
  • Ford Co-Pilot360: Advanced driver-assist features like adaptive cruise and lane-keeping.

The Mach-E also offers practicality, with 29.7 cubic feet of cargo space and seating for five. It’s a perfect blend of style, speed, and sustainability.

E-Transit: Electrifying the Workforce

For businesses, the Ford E-Transit is a game-changer in the commercial van segment. With a 126-mile range, it’s ideal for urban deliveries, shuttle services, and tradespeople. The E-Transit offers:

  • Three roof heights and three body lengths for customization.
  • 68 kWh battery with fast charging (15–80% in 34 minutes).
  • Pro Power Onboard: 2.4 kW of power for tools and equipment.
  • Low floor height: Easy loading and unloading.

Companies like Amazon and UPS have already placed large orders, signaling strong market confidence in Ford’s electric commercial vehicles.

Charging Infrastructure and Ownership Experience

FordPass and the Charging Ecosystem

One of the biggest hurdles for EV adoption is charging anxiety. Ford addresses this with the FordPass App, a comprehensive tool that simplifies EV ownership. The app allows drivers to:

  • Locate charging stations (over 195,000 across North America).
  • Start, stop, and schedule charging remotely.
  • Monitor battery status and receive maintenance alerts.
  • Access free charging through partnerships with Electrify America, EVgo, and ChargePoint.

Ford also offers the Connected Charge Station, a Level 2 home charger that integrates with the app and provides up to 29 miles of range per hour. For faster charging, the Ford Pro Charging solution for businesses includes DC fast chargers and fleet management tools.

Home Charging Tips for Ford EV Owners

For new EV owners, setting up home charging is crucial. Here are practical tips:

  • Install a Level 2 charger: A 240V outlet (NEMA 14-50) can charge a Mach-E from 10–80% in ~10 hours.
  • Use off-peak charging: Many utility companies offer lower rates at night (e.g., 9 PM–7 AM).
  • Precondition the battery: Warm the battery while plugged in to improve range in cold weather.
  • Schedule charging: Use the FordPass App to start charging during off-peak hours.
  • Consider solar integration: Pair your home charger with solar panels for zero-emission charging.

Ford also provides a Charging Advisor tool on its website to help customers choose the right charger and installation service.

Public Charging and Road Trip Planning

For long-distance travel, Ford’s partnership with Electrify America is a major advantage. The F-150 Lightning and Mach-E can charge from 10–80% in as little as 41 minutes at Electrify America’s 350 kW stations. Ford EV owners get:

  • 2 years of free charging at Electrify America stations.
  • Access to 800+ stations with 3,500+ chargers.
  • Plug & Charge: Automatic billing via the vehicle’s embedded modem.

When planning road trips, use tools like Google Maps (which shows EV charging stops) or the FordPass App to map routes with charging stations. Always aim to charge to 80% (the fastest part of the charge curve) and plan stops around meal or rest breaks.

Vehicle-to-Grid (V2G) and Smart Energy

The F-150 Lightning’s Intelligent Backup Power feature turns the truck into a mobile generator. When connected to a home via a Ford Charge Station Pro, it can power essential circuits for up to three days (or 10 days with load management). This is especially valuable during natural disasters or grid outages.

Ford is also exploring vehicle-to-grid (V2G) integration, where EVs feed energy back into the grid during peak demand. Pilot programs with utilities could turn Ford EVs into mobile energy storage units, earning owners credits on their electricity bills.
